OverviewAuthor Benjamin Kolodziej presents 13 engaging and insightul biographical portraits of significant musicians from The Lutheran Church--Missouri Synod. These musicians were influential leaders in the teaching and practice of Lutheran music in the first century of the Missouri Synod. Drawing on letters, diaries, and firsthand accounts, the stories of these musicians not only reveal the development of American Lutheran sacred music but also provide a guide for singing, teaching, and playing sacred music in our own time. Read about: Johann Friedreich Ferdinand Winter, Carl Ferdinand Wilhelm Walther, Christian August Thomas Selle, Karl Brauer, Friedrich Lochner, Friedrich Otto Reuter, George Christopher Albert Kaeppel, Martin Gustav Carl Lochner, Albert Beck, Walter Wismar, Edward Rechlin, Karl Louis Haase, and Theodore George Wilhelm Stelzer.
